The U.S. Department of Commerce has determined that countervailable subsidies are being provided to producers and exporters of crystalline silicon photovoltaic cells, whether or not assembled into modules, from Indonesia during the period of investigation from January 1, 2024, through December 31, 2024. This final determination follows a preliminary determination and includes a full discussion of issues raised by interested parties. The investigation covers solar cells from Indonesia and is part of the enforcement of countervailing duties to address unfair subsidies.
